Joint Secretary of the Health Service Division visited Baliakandi UHC and Oversees AdSEARCH Studies

Ms Rokeya Begum, Joint Secretary of the Health Service Division, Ministry of Health & Family Welfare, in a visit at Baliakandi Upazila Health Complex (UHC), learned about the ongoing implementation of the multiple AdSEARCH studies at the Baliakandi UHC facilities. Currently, AdSEARCH is conducting an Adolescent and a Pregnancy Cohort study at the Baliakandi UHC.


During the visit, Ms Begum was accompanied by AdManage, and AdPreDiCCtion study team on the progress achieved through facility strengthening efforts, including: renovation of infrastructure, deployment of trained personnel, provision of essential materials such as BCC tools, SOPs, and signage, distribution of key medical kit boxes. She was also debriefed about the pregnancy Cohort Study, which highlights the systematic approach to both facility and home visits, ensuring improved maternal and newborn healthcare services.


Ms Begum expressed her appreciation for the efforts and highlighted the importance of collaborative support from Dr Md. Faruk Hossain, Upazila Health & Family Planning Officer (UH&FPO).
